Synthesis and some properties of double chromates of praseodymium, neodymium, samarium with alkali metals
Description
Some properties of the binary chromates MLn(CrO4)sub(2), where M=Na, K, Rb, Cs and Ln=Pr, Nd, Sm were synthesized and studied. Roentgenophase and densimetric analyses show that the compounds NaLn(CrO4)sub(2) (Ln=Pr, Nd, Sm) are isomorphous while KLn(CrO4)sub(2) (Ln=Pr,Nd,Sm) and RbLn(CrO4)sub(2) (Ln=Pr,Nd) are isostructural and crystallize in adifferent modification than sodium compounds. The compound RbSm(CrO4)sub(2) is excluded from this series. The binary cesium chromates are isostructural with CsLa(CrO4)sub(2) except of CsSm(CrO4)sub(2). The IR absorption spectra of the obtained binary chromates were considered. They correspond to the vibrations of highly distorted chromate groups
